They say timing is everything and there is no doubt this holds is true for Lauren Feltman and Brett Schneider's love story.
After Lauren graduated from college she moved to South Florida where her parents had recently resided. Although she made the venture down south, she had no intentions of staying and only signed a 6-month lease in her Fort Lauderdale apartment; She was planning on moving to New York City where her college and high school friends lived. Lauren had about a month left on her lease when a mutual friend introduced her to Brett. For the pair, it was love at first sight.

Lauren was immediately attracted to Brett’s good looks, and his sweet, caring demeanor. And Brett couldn’t keep his eyes off Lauren. After a couple of dates Lauren and Brett became inseparable. Lauren decided to extend her lease and, well, the rest is history. The two were engaged 2 and a half years later and began planning the wedding of their dreams.

The couple chose the Ritz Carlton Pam Beach because they both love the beach: Brett loves to surf and Lauren likes to soak in the sun. The Ritz-Carlton Palm Beach’s location was perfect – right on a pristine stretch of beach – not to mention its super classy interior and magnificent grounds. It was a destination wedding for most of their 300 guests, even the ones from Florida, so the couple wanted a venue that was accommodating and hassle-free.

In addition, Lauren and Brett hosted all of their wedding festivities at the Ritz-Carlton of Palm Beach to make it easier on their guests. The couple hosted a traditional Jewish wedding, but kept it current with modern trends such as LED lighting, crystals, a white dance floor and lounge seating. The couple even threw an after party that lasted until the wee hours of the morning. It was certainly a night to remember and a fairy tale wedding dream come true.
